The 1.3k papers published in Journal of Acupuncture and Tuina Science in the last decades have received a total of 2.4k indexed citations. Papers published in Journal of Acupuncture and Tuina Science usually cover Complementary and alternative medicine (709 papers), Pharmacology (415 papers) and Physiology (116 papers) specifically the topics of Acupuncture Treatment Research Studies (619 papers), Healthcare and Venom Research (369 papers) and Traditional Chinese Medicine Studies (229 papers). The most active scholars publishing in Journal of Acupuncture and Tuina Science are Huangan Wu, Yao-chi Wu, Xiao‐peng Ma, Cuihong Zhang and Huirong Liu.
